WELL KNOW MAN SUCCUMBS FOLLOWING AN OPERATION FOR APPENDICITIS Charles G Cary, aged 61, a traveling salesman with the F B Cary & Co, wholesale granite dealers of this city, died in a hospital In Ottumwa, Iowa, at 1 o'clock Thursday morning from the effects of an operation for appendicitis, about one week ago. He, was stricken in that city and was removed to the hospital. His wife and son Harry, of Indianapolis, were at his bedside. The fatally resides at Findley avenue. Mr Cary was a member of the Central Presbyterian church and took an active Interest In church affairs. He had been associated with the Cary company for a number of years. Besides his widow, he Is survived by five children: Mrs Ralph Lash, of San Francisco; Miss Maude Cary, of the home; Louis and Carl Cary, of Chicago, and Harry Cary, of Indianapolis, and also by two brothers and one slster: Dr Frank L Cary and Dr Benjamin T Cary, dentists, and Miss Helen Virginia Cary, all of this city. The body will arrive here Friday evening ever the Baltimore at Ohio road, accompanied by member of the family, and will be taken to the family home on Findley avenue. Funeral services will be conducted Sunday afternoon by Rev Walter L Whallon of the Central Presbyterian church. Friends of the family, are invited. Burial In Greenwood will be private. Times Recorder (Zanesville, OH) 24 December 1915 Contributor: Linda K (47400410)
